description Air Quality Issue has important concern because of the negative effects of air pollution on human beings and environment as well. This paper describes the result of a review of Air Quality Issue consideration in 25 Environmental Impact Statements (EIS) prepared for housing projects that has obtained the approval from the Department of Environment - Malaysia. The results show that 84% of the studied reports need detailed assessment, in 52% of the reports the monitoring methods was studied in good way, impact identification and prediction in 56% of the reports was addressed briefly and in 80% of the reports, the mitigation measures were explained briefly. It can be concluded that more concern should be given to the monitoring of the pollutants i.e. CO, CO2, NO2, and SO2 not only TSP. The DOE should determine standard mitigation measures for the housing projects and the DOE should impose conditions on the proponent so that he will be committed to implementation of the mitigation measures.
